The Journeyman™ line of hand tools has expanded with the addition of this eight inch long-nose plier with side-cutting knives. This tool has the feature state-of- the-art, dual-material handles, that provides a better grip without sacrificing tool strength or durability. The soft, outer-surface handle material combines comfort with a firm grip, while the harder, inner-surface handle material is designed for extra toughness and durability in harsh work environments. |
- Induction-hardened, long-lasting cutting knives
- Heavy-duty design for easier, more comfortable cutting
- Extended handles provide added reach and leverage
- Slim head design for working in confined areas
- Hot-riveted joint ensures smooth action and no handle wobble

WARNINGS:
Always wear approved eye protection.
NOT insulated. Plastic-dipped or slip-on plastic handles are NOT intended for protection against electrical shock.
